TROUBLESHOOTING
This troubleshooting guide is provided to help
you find the cause of common complaints.
Recoil starter/starter motor will not oper-
ate:
• Shift lever is not in NEUTRAL.
• Fuse is blown out. (Electric start model).
Engine will not start (hard to start):
• Emergency stop switch lock plate is not in
position.
• Fuel tank is empty.
• Fuel hose is not properly connected to
engine.
• Fuel hose is kinked or pinched.
• Spark plug is fouled.

NOTICE
Failure to troubleshoot a problem cor-
rectly can damage your outboard motor.
Improper repairs or adjustments may
damage the outboard motor instead or
fixing it. Such damage may not be cov-
ered under warranty.
If you are not sure about the proper
action to correct a problem, consult your
Suzuki marine dealer.
Engine idles unstably or stalls:
• Choke knob is not pushed in securely.
(Manual choke model)
• Fuel hose is kinked or pinched.
• Spark plug is fouled.
Engine speed will not increase (Engine
power is low):
• Engine is overloaded.
• Caution system is activated.
• Propeller is damaged.
• Propeller is not properly matched to loads.
Engine vibrates excessively:
• Engine mounting bolts or clamp screws are
loose.
• Foreign object (seaweed etc.) is tangled on
propeller.
• Propeller is damaged.
Engine overheats:
• Cooling water intake(s) are blocked.
• Engine is overloaded.
• Propeller is not properly matched to loads.
